Definitions. Supervision is the act or function of overseeing something or somebody. It is the process that involves guiding, instructing and correcting someone. [2] A person who performs supervision is a "supervisor", but does not always have the formal title of supervisor. Supervision is an essential component of practice in social work and social care, not just for frontline staff, but at all levels in an organisation. Effective supervision provides a safe space for workers to reflect on their practice, as well as to develop skills and knowledge. Within the supervisory structure, performance reviews need to encompass at least three steps: goal setting, progress review, and performance review. One of the most cogent ways to achieve successful review results is in the training of both supervisors and employees to practice the art of performance review (Bennett, 2000).Employee monitoring or employee tracking refers to the techniques an employer uses to monitor employees during working hours.
